Applying Flamingo Wreath to Sweatshirt and Hoodie Collections

Imagine preparing a small sweatshirt or hoodie collection for your online shop. This is where Flamingo Wreath truly shines. Sweatshirt embroidery requires careful consideration of fabric texture and stretch. Fleece and French terry are forgiving, but they can swallow up fine details if the stitch density is too low or the stabilizer is incorrect.

When working with dark apparel, such as navy or black hoodies, the choice of thread becomes critical. Lighter shades of pink and bright whites will ensure the flamingo stands out against the dark background. Always test on scrap fabric first to ensure the thread color contrast is sufficient and that the stabilizer provides enough support without being visible through the stitches.

Versatility Beyond Sweatshirts

While sweatshirt embroidery is a primary focus, the versatility of this digital embroidery file extends to other popular items for Etsy sellers and small shop owners.

  1. Tote Bag Design: Canvas tote bags are a staple for creative entrepreneurs. The sturdy fabric handles high stitch density well, making Flamingo Wreath an ideal candidate for durable, everyday carryalls. The floral elements complement the natural texture of canvas beautifully.
  2. T-Shirt Embroidery: For lighter knits, caution is advised. You must use a cut-away stabilizer to prevent distortion. The design’s open wreath structure helps minimize puckering on curved surfaces like the chest area of a fitted tee.
  3. Denim Jackets: Denim provides a fantastic rustic backdrop for this trendy design. The contrast between the rugged fabric and the delicate flamingo silhouette creates a compelling visual narrative, perfect for commercial embroidery products aimed at a younger demographic.

Practical Embroidery Designer Notes

Before launching any new finished product, rigorous testing is non-negotiable. Here are my professional recommendations for integrating Flamingo Wreath into your workflow:

Check Stabilizer Choice: For fleece and hoodies, a medium-weight cut-away stabilizer is usually best to maintain shape after washing. For woven fabrics like denim or tote bags, a tear-away might suffice, but always test first.

Review Thread Color Contrast: Do not rely solely on the preview image. Pull physical thread samples against your garment fabric. The interplay of light on different thread textures can change the perceived depth of the embroidery.

Confirm Hoop Size and File Formats: The product description states that this machine embroidery design comes with multiple embroidery file formats. This is vital for compatibility with various machines. However, the specific hoop sizes and exact stitch count are not explicitly detailed in the brief description provided. As a responsible designer, you must download the preview or purchase the file to inspect these technical details before planning your production run. Ensure the design fits your standard hoop sizes without excessive resizing, which can distort stitch quality.

Licensing Verification: Since we are discussing commercial embroidery and selling finished apparel, always review the Creative Fabrica product details and licensing terms. Ensure that the license covers physical goods sold by small clothing brands and handmade business owners. Most Creative Fabrica embroidery licenses are generous, but clarity is essential for professional presentation and legal safety.
